陳志雄
【摘要】 本文主要分析了電信計(jì)費(fèi)賬務(wù)系統(tǒng)的發(fā)展現(xiàn)狀,研究云化所帶來的好處,并且設(shè)計(jì)電信計(jì)費(fèi)賬務(wù)系統(tǒng)云化的方案。
【關(guān)鍵詞】 電信 計(jì)費(fèi)賬務(wù)系統(tǒng) 云化 設(shè)計(jì)
一、電信計(jì)費(fèi)賬務(wù)系統(tǒng)現(xiàn)狀
目前電信業(yè)采用的計(jì)費(fèi)賬務(wù)系統(tǒng)主要是后付費(fèi)計(jì)費(fèi)賬務(wù)系統(tǒng)和預(yù)付費(fèi)計(jì)費(fèi)賬務(wù)系統(tǒng)。
1、后付費(fèi)計(jì)費(fèi)賬務(wù)系統(tǒng)。后付費(fèi)計(jì)費(fèi)賬務(wù)系統(tǒng)主要是用來處理信用額度較高的用戶的批量話單,平時只對其話單進(jìn)行計(jì)費(fèi)批價,月底才統(tǒng)一出賬。這種計(jì)費(fèi)系統(tǒng)主要是以批量處理方式為主。其主要工作任務(wù)是信息采集控制、預(yù)處理和計(jì)費(fèi)等。
2、預(yù)付費(fèi)計(jì)費(fèi)賬務(wù)系統(tǒng)。和后付費(fèi)計(jì)費(fèi)賬務(wù)系統(tǒng)不同,預(yù)付費(fèi)計(jì)費(fèi)賬務(wù)系統(tǒng)主要是面向信用額度較低的用戶。用戶必須先交費(fèi)用才能使用相關(guān)的電信業(yè)務(wù)服務(wù)。如果用戶的剩余余額不足,則停止業(yè)務(wù)服務(wù)。該計(jì)費(fèi)賬務(wù)系統(tǒng)主要是用來處理網(wǎng)元的實(shí)時計(jì)費(fèi)請求,并進(jìn)行批價處理。這種計(jì)費(fèi)方式不像后付費(fèi)計(jì)費(fèi)賬務(wù)方式具有月底高峰期,一直能夠保持平穩(wěn)狀態(tài),對于系統(tǒng)應(yīng)用處理能力要求不高。
二、電信計(jì)費(fèi)賬務(wù)系統(tǒng)云化意義
計(jì)費(fèi)賬務(wù)系統(tǒng)的云化可以整合電信現(xiàn)有的和計(jì)費(fèi)賬務(wù)相關(guān)的基礎(chǔ)設(shè)施,實(shí)現(xiàn)其運(yùn)營系統(tǒng)的一體化,提高管理的便利性。云化所采用的刀片的數(shù)據(jù)集成服務(wù)可以代替原來的小型機(jī),從而減少了電信業(yè)在設(shè)備采購、更新和維護(hù)上的支出。而且刀片的數(shù)據(jù)集成管理方式更加便于信息的查詢和管理。
計(jì)費(fèi)賬務(wù)系統(tǒng)云化可以提供更多的虛擬服務(wù)。虛擬服務(wù)節(jié)點(diǎn)的設(shè)置可以提高其應(yīng)用系統(tǒng)的伸縮性和擴(kuò)展性。
三、電信計(jì)費(fèi)賬務(wù)系統(tǒng)云化設(shè)計(jì)
3.1系統(tǒng)組網(wǎng)
電信計(jì)費(fèi)賬務(wù)系統(tǒng)的核心資源池應(yīng)該包括三個部分,分別是業(yè)務(wù)網(wǎng)絡(luò)、管理網(wǎng)絡(luò)和存儲網(wǎng)絡(luò)。
業(yè)務(wù)網(wǎng)絡(luò)分為核心業(yè)務(wù)區(qū)、測試區(qū)、內(nèi)部互聯(lián)區(qū)等安全域。作為計(jì)費(fèi)賬務(wù)系統(tǒng)的核心,核心業(yè)務(wù)去的安全性最高,應(yīng)做好安全防護(hù)措施;測試區(qū)主要包含各個類型的測試系統(tǒng),用于應(yīng)用系統(tǒng)的日常開發(fā)測試;內(nèi)部互聯(lián)區(qū)主要是用于資源池和其他基地或者是網(wǎng)絡(luò)系統(tǒng)的連接。
管理網(wǎng)絡(luò)主要用于資源池內(nèi)部管理,其上部署資源池管理平臺等公共管理應(yīng)用,并通過與業(yè)務(wù)網(wǎng)絡(luò)互聯(lián)實(shí)現(xiàn)管理維護(hù)接入和內(nèi)部互聯(lián)。
3.2軟件設(shè)計(jì)
3.2.1系統(tǒng)集成架構(gòu)
內(nèi)存數(shù)據(jù)庫集成方式。類標(biāo)準(zhǔn)內(nèi)存數(shù)據(jù)庫集成方法是將節(jié)點(diǎn)部署在應(yīng)用主機(jī)上,并配置相關(guān)的局?jǐn)?shù)據(jù)和類數(shù)據(jù)。類標(biāo)準(zhǔn)內(nèi)存數(shù)據(jù)庫發(fā)生異常時,會快速的切換到備用節(jié)點(diǎn)上。分布式內(nèi)存數(shù)據(jù)庫每一個主機(jī)上都具有獨(dú)立的主節(jié)點(diǎn),并且具有其他主機(jī)的備節(jié)點(diǎn),主備節(jié)點(diǎn)之間采用交叉的布置方式。主節(jié)點(diǎn)主要通過分布式內(nèi)存數(shù)據(jù)庫來進(jìn)行布置,當(dāng)主節(jié)點(diǎn)不能正常的工作時,備用節(jié)點(diǎn)會替代其工作。
分布式調(diào)度集成方式。分布式調(diào)度主要是以ZooKeeper作為框架, 并且以應(yīng)用的不同分為調(diào)度式和搶占式調(diào)度策略。分布式調(diào)度主要分為服務(wù)端和客戶端??蛻舳撕蛻?yīng)用緊密相關(guān),并且承擔(dān)應(yīng)用的一系列命令的發(fā)送和執(zhí)行,包括了應(yīng)用的啟動、退出、異常等。客戶端會向服務(wù)端及時匯報應(yīng)用的工作狀態(tài)。
負(fù)載均衡器集成方式。和分配調(diào)度集成方式一樣,負(fù)載均衡器的任務(wù)分配也分為 調(diào)度式和搶占式。調(diào)度式負(fù)載均衡是指利用分布式的方式將資源分配到對應(yīng)的進(jìn)程中,這一分配方式有一個特點(diǎn)就是基本只是負(fù)責(zé)信息的流向,而不負(fù)責(zé)信息的后續(xù)處理。搶占式負(fù)載均衡是指負(fù)載均衡器把控著資源,顧客的相關(guān)業(yè)務(wù)到負(fù)責(zé)均衡器中申請和使用資源。
應(yīng)用集成方式。應(yīng)用集成方式十分重要,主要是因?yàn)橛?jì)費(fèi)賬務(wù)系統(tǒng)的應(yīng)用工作量特別大。應(yīng)用流程業(yè)務(wù)基本包括業(yè)務(wù)服務(wù)和數(shù)據(jù)處理服務(wù)兩個類型。這里的數(shù)據(jù)處理服務(wù)主要是指計(jì)費(fèi)賬務(wù)處理。應(yīng)用集成方式在設(shè)計(jì)時,需要為計(jì)費(fèi)賬務(wù)處理保留部分資源做儲備。
3.2.2系統(tǒng)數(shù)據(jù)架構(gòu)
非結(jié)構(gòu)化數(shù)據(jù)架構(gòu)。非結(jié)構(gòu)化數(shù)據(jù)主要是指傳統(tǒng)架構(gòu)下的文件數(shù)據(jù)。根據(jù)數(shù)據(jù)文件的重要性,存放于分布式文件系統(tǒng)、本地磁盤中。分布式文件系統(tǒng)具備對電信計(jì)費(fèi)賬務(wù)系統(tǒng)中小而碎的文件快速存取的能力。包括運(yùn)行日志、處理日志在內(nèi)的傳統(tǒng)架構(gòu)下的文件數(shù)據(jù)數(shù)量少,而且重要性相對較低,主要采用本地儲存的方式加以保存。
結(jié)構(gòu)化數(shù)據(jù)架構(gòu)。相較于非結(jié)構(gòu)化數(shù)據(jù),結(jié)構(gòu)化數(shù)據(jù)更加重要,往往保存在分布式數(shù)據(jù)庫中。結(jié)構(gòu)化數(shù)據(jù)中的實(shí)例類數(shù)據(jù)和配置類數(shù)據(jù)在分布式內(nèi)存數(shù)據(jù)庫中的管理方式不一樣。實(shí)例類數(shù)據(jù)主要是以獨(dú)立物理主機(jī)部署集群的方式保存在分布式內(nèi)存數(shù)據(jù)庫中,集群中的每一個數(shù)據(jù)庫節(jié)點(diǎn)存儲一個數(shù)據(jù)切片。配置類數(shù)據(jù)集群的布置節(jié)點(diǎn)和應(yīng)用一致,布置在一個主機(jī)之上。
備份策略。數(shù)據(jù)備份包括全量備份以及增量備份。全量備份是指月初備份上個月數(shù)據(jù);增量備份是指每天全量備份當(dāng)月表,新備份覆蓋前天數(shù)據(jù)。
參 考 文 獻(xiàn)
[1]郭健.BOSS計(jì)費(fèi)賬務(wù)云化的研究與設(shè)計(jì)[J].互聯(lián)網(wǎng)天地,2015,9:43.
[2]李福慶,杜志濤,牛軍.電信業(yè)務(wù)計(jì)費(fèi)賬務(wù)云化處理技術(shù)方案研究[J].郵電設(shè)計(jì)技術(shù),2011,8:15.